27#include "includes.h"
28
29#include <sys/types.h>
30#include <stdio.h>
31#include <string.h>
32#include <signal.h>
33
34#include "sshkey.h"
35#include "cipher.h"
36#include "digest.h"
37#include "kex.h"
38#include "log.h"
39#include "packet.h"
40#include "ssh2.h"
41#include "sshbuf.h"
42#include "ssherr.h"
43
44static int input_kex_c25519_init(int, u_int32_t, struct ssh *);
45
46int
47kexc25519_server(struct ssh *ssh)
48{
49	debug("expecting SSH2_MSG_KEX_ECDH_INIT");
50	ssh_dispatch_set(ssh, SSH2_MSG_KEX_ECDH_INIT, &input_kex_c25519_init);
51	return 0;
52}
53
54static int
55input_kex_c25519_init(int type, u_int32_t seq, struct ssh *ssh)
56{
57	struct kex *kex = ssh->kex;
58	struct sshkey *server_host_private, *server_host_public;
59	struct sshbuf *shared_secret = NULL;
60	u_char *server_host_key_blob = NULL, *signature = NULL;
61	u_char server_key[CURVE25519_SIZE];
62	u_char *client_pubkey = NULL;
63	u_char server_pubkey[CURVE25519_SIZE];
64	u_char hash[SSH_DIGEST_MAX_LENGTH];
65	size_t slen, pklen, sbloblen, hashlen;
66	int r;
67
68	/* generate private key */
69	kexc25519_keygen(server_key, server_pubkey);
70#ifdef DEBUG_KEXECDH
71	dump_digest("server private key:", server_key, sizeof(server_key));
72#endif
73	if (kex->load_host_public_key == NULL ||
74	    kex->load_host_private_key == NULL) {
75		r = SSH_ERR_INVALID_ARGUMENT;
76		goto out;
77	}
78	server_host_public = kex->load_host_public_key(kex->hostkey_type,
79	    kex->hostkey_nid, ssh);
80	server_host_private = kex->load_host_private_key(kex->hostkey_type,
81	    kex->hostkey_nid, ssh);
82	if (server_host_public == NULL) {
83		r = SSH_ERR_NO_HOSTKEY_LOADED;
84		goto out;
85	}
86
87	if ((r = sshpkt_get_string(ssh, &client_pubkey, &pklen)) != 0 ||
88	    (r = sshpkt_get_end(ssh)) != 0)
89		goto out;
90	if (pklen != CURVE25519_SIZE) {
91		r = SSH_ERR_SIGNATURE_INVALID;
92		goto out;
93	}
94#ifdef DEBUG_KEXECDH
95	dump_digest("client public key:", client_pubkey, CURVE25519_SIZE);
96#endif
97
98	if ((shared_secret = sshbuf_new()) == NULL) {
99		r = SSH_ERR_ALLOC_FAIL;
100		goto out;
101	}
102	if ((r = kexc25519_shared_key(server_key, client_pubkey,
103	    shared_secret)) < 0)
104		goto out;
105
106	/* calc H */
107	if ((r = sshkey_to_blob(server_host_public, &server_host_key_blob,
108	    &sbloblen)) != 0)
109		goto out;
110	hashlen = sizeof(hash);
111	if ((r = kex_c25519_hash(
112	    kex->hash_alg,
113	    kex->client_version_string,
114	    kex->server_version_string,
115	    sshbuf_ptr(kex->peer), sshbuf_len(kex->peer),
116	    sshbuf_ptr(kex->my), sshbuf_len(kex->my),
117	    server_host_key_blob, sbloblen,
118	    client_pubkey,
119	    server_pubkey,
120	    sshbuf_ptr(shared_secret), sshbuf_len(shared_secret),
121	    hash, &hashlen)) < 0)
122		goto out;
123
124	/* save session id := H */
125	if (kex->session_id == NULL) {
126		kex->session_id_len = hashlen;
127		kex->session_id = malloc(kex->session_id_len);
128		if (kex->session_id == NULL) {
129			r = SSH_ERR_ALLOC_FAIL;
130			goto out;
131		}
132		memcpy(kex->session_id, hash, kex->session_id_len);
133	}
134
135	/* sign H */
136	if ((r = kex->sign(server_host_private, server_host_public, &signature,
137	     &slen, hash, hashlen, kex->hostkey_alg, ssh->compat)) < 0)
138		goto out;
139
140	/* send server hostkey, ECDH pubkey 'Q_S' and signed H */
141	if ((r = sshpkt_start(ssh, SSH2_MSG_KEX_ECDH_REPLY)) != 0 ||
142	    (r = sshpkt_put_string(ssh, server_host_key_blob, sbloblen)) != 0 ||
143	    (r = sshpkt_put_string(ssh, server_pubkey, sizeof(server_pubkey))) != 0 ||
144	    (r = sshpkt_put_string(ssh, signature, slen)) != 0 ||
145	    (r = sshpkt_send(ssh)) != 0)
146		goto out;
147
148	if ((r = kex_derive_keys(ssh, hash, hashlen, shared_secret)) == 0)
149		r = kex_send_newkeys(ssh);
150out:
151	explicit_bzero(hash, sizeof(hash));
152	explicit_bzero(server_key, sizeof(server_key));
153	free(server_host_key_blob);
154	free(signature);
155	free(client_pubkey);
156	sshbuf_free(shared_secret);
157	return r;
158}
